Full document checklist before closing on an industrial plot near Vizag?

About to close on an industrial plot near Vizag for a small manufacturing setup. Want the complete list of what I should be collecting, not just relying on the sale deed the seller hands over. What's actually in a thorough buyer's folder for something like this?

For an AP industrial plot I'd collect: the current registered sale deed plus the chain of prior link documents / mother deed so ownership traces back cleanly, the registered transaction history from IGRS AP (registration.ap.gov.in), the Adangal / 1-B from Meebhoomi confirming the seller matches the current record, latest property tax receipt, and proof the land is actually classified for industrial or non-agricultural use for that survey number — this is what any factory license application later will ask for. If there's a sanctioned layout involved, get that copy too and confirm your specific plot appears on it correctly.

Also get water and power availability confirmed in writing for that specific plot, verbal assurances from the seller mean nothing later.

And check with the relevant pollution control authority about what clearance your specific manufacturing activity needs — varies by what you're producing, not something the sale deed covers at all.
